An ad network is a platform that connects advertisers (businesses wanting to promote their products or services) with publishers (websites or apps with available ad space). Ads networks act as intermediaries, allowing advertisers to reach a wider audience through various publishers within their network.

Choosing the right ads network digital marketing platform depends on your specific needs and goals as an advertiser or publisher.

Audience Insights

Platforms often integrate with Data Management Platforms (DMPs) to provide advertisers with rich insights into their target audience demographics, interests, online behavior, and purchase intent.

Advanced Targeting Options

Advertisers can leverage various targeting options beyond simple demographics, such as contextual targeting based on website content, behavioral targeting based on browsing habits, and lookalike audiences based on existing customer data.

Campaign Management Tools

Platforms offer tools for setting campaign goals, budgeting, scheduling ad delivery, A/B testing different creatives, and optimizing campaigns based on performance data.

Reporting and Analytics

Advertisers receive detailed reports on campaign performance, including impressions, clicks, conversions, and return on investment (ROI).

Creative Management

Some platforms offer tools for creating and testing different ad formats, such as banners, videos, and native ads, within the platform itself.

Fraud Prevention

Advanced algorithms and verification systems help ensure that advertisers' budget is not wasted on fraudulent clicks or bot traffic.

Ads network digital marketing platforms work through a two-sided process: connecting advertisers with publishers and providing tools and insights for campaign management. Here’s a breakdown of the key aspects:

Campaign Setup

  • Advertisers define their target audience, budget, and ad creatives (banners, videos, etc.).

Bidding and Targeting

  • They can choose auction-based bidding or fixed-price options for ad placements. Targeting options like demographics, interests, and online behavior allow them to reach relevant users.

Ad Delivery

  • The platform matches the advertiser’s targeting criteria with available ad space on publisher websites or apps within the network.

Performance Tracking and Optimization

  • Real-time analytics track impressions, clicks, conversions, and other metrics. Advertisers can optimize campaigns by adjusting bids, targeting parameters, and creatives based on performance data.

Payment Processing

  • Advertisers are billed based on the agreed-upon pricing model (e.g., cost-per-click, cost-per-mille). Publishers receive payments for displaying ads on their platforms

  • Demand-Side Platform (DSP): Designed for advertisers to manage campaigns across multiple ad networks.
  • Supply-Side Platform (SSP): Helps publishers manage their ad inventory, set pricing, and connect with advertisers.
  • Real-Time Bidding (RTB) Platforms: Enable real-time auctioning of ad impressions for dynamic pricing and optimal ad placement.
  • Programmatic Direct Platforms: Facilitate direct deals between advertisers and publishers for premium ad placements outside the auction system.
